CITATION : Rollo Ventry Wakefield Gray v BNY Trust Company of Australia Limited (formerly Guardian Trust Australia Limited) [2009] NSWSC 789
HEARING DATE(S) : 20 and 22 April 2009
JUDGMENT DATE : 18 August 2009
JUDGMENT OF : Bergin CJ in Eq
DECISION : Plaintiff entitled to access to limited category of documents
CATCHWORDS : TRUSTS - Trust documents - Access by beneficiary - PRIVILEGE - Whether an order that defendant executor/trustee entitled to indemnification out of estate for costs of litigation entitles plaintiff beneficiary to access to legal advices obtained during that litigation
